I recently acquired a used SSR-1 receiver, serial number 54023. The previous owner advised me that the antenna Attenuator Switch broke with the result that he disconnected all connections on the switch, removed the two resistors in the circuit and soldered the two antenna connections together which allows it to work fine. I have found a slide switch that fits perfectly and would like to restore the attenuator circuit. However, the copy of the manual I received with the receiver has a schematic that is so small and blurred, that I can't determine the values of the two resistors in that circuit for sure. I believe one is a 47 ohm and the other may be a 470 ohm but I am not sure. I think both are probably 1/4 watt. Could someone pass along these values and the wattage please. Thanks in advance.
